Westbrook triple-double helps Thunder prep for season opener vs. Spurs

Published Oct. 21, 2015 12:27 a.m. ET

SALT LAKE CITY — Russell Westbrook scored 21 points as the Oklahoma City Thunder closed out their preseason with a 113-102 win over the Utah Jazz. The four-time All-Star had a triple-double with 10 rebounds and 10 assists.

Rodney Hood led the Jazz with 23 off the bench.

THUNDER: Serge Ibaka scored 16 on 7-for-14 shooting. ... Steven Adams finished with 14 points and 10 rebounds.

JAZZ: Rudy Gobert stuggled throughout with five points, four rebounds and two blocks. He had a minus-23 plus-minus in the first half. ... Trey Burke put up 20 points despite a horrid first half. ... Gordon Hayward scored 18 points.

STAR WATCH: Kevin Durant looked to be in midseason form. Durant scored 11 in the first quarter on 4-for-6 shooting from the field. He finished with 29.

UP NEXT: The Jazz host the Nuggets for their final preseason game on Thursday. The Thunder host the Spurs in their regular season opener Nov. 28.
